首页 > 其他 > 详细

反向输出一个三位数

时间:2020-09-19 15:01:45      阅读:88      评论:0      收藏:0      [点我收藏+]

描述

将一个三位数反向输出。

输入一个三位数n。输出反向输出n。样例输入

100

样例输出

001

代码:
x=int(input())
a=x/100
b=x//10%10
c=x%10
print(‘%d%d%d‘ %(c,b,a))

解释:  

通过x/100得到数字的百位

通过x%10得到数字的个位

通过x//10使得数字只保留了十位和百位,注意//表示整除。然后在对十取余(%10)得到十位。

最终,逆序输出就可以了。

 

当然还可以按照字符串读入,然后进行字符串逆序。

>>> a=‘123‘

>>> ‘‘.join(reversed(a))
‘321‘
>>> a[::-1]
‘321‘

反向输出一个三位数

原文:https://www.cnblogs.com/lets-learning/p/13696145.html

(0)
(0)
   
举报
评论 一句话评论(0
关于我们 - 联系我们 - 留言反馈 - 联系我们:wmxa8@hotmail.com
© 2014 bubuko.com 版权所有
打开技术之扣,分享程序人生!